Volunteer Tennessee will hold its quarterly business meeting on Friday, July 22, 2022, from 9:30 a.m. to 2:00 p.m. CDT in Nashville with a virtual option.

The agenda for the meeting will include committee work, work on drafting Volunteer Tennessee’s 2023-25 State Plan, revisions to operational budgets, and revisions to AmeriCorps funding decisions.

Volunteer Tennessee is a 25-member bipartisan board appointed by the Governor to encourage volunteerism and community service to solve problems and improve the quality of life in Tennessee.
Volunteer Tennessee pursues its mission through administration of AmeriCorps grants, training and collaborations and coalitions with public and private organizations interested in volunteerism and service.
